2. The Psychology Behind Motion and Attention

Humans are biologically wired to detect motion. Our visual system has specialized cells called motion-sensitive neurons that respond rapidly to movement, a trait evolutionarily linked to survival—alerting us to predators, prey, or environmental changes. Cognitively, motion grabs our attention because it signals something new or important in our environment, prompting a reflexive focus shift.

Research indicates that even subtle movements, such as a slight flicker or blinking icon, can trigger increased brain activity in areas associated with attention and decision-making. Conversely, dynamic motions—like rapid animations or flashing visuals—can evoke heightened arousal, making content more memorable. This is why advertisers and game designers often leverage both subtle micro-movements and overt animations to guide user focus effectively.

Understanding this distinction is crucial: while subtle motion can direct attention without overwhelming, dynamic motion creates excitement and urgency. For example, a slow pulse effect on a call-to-action button gently draws the eye, whereas a bouncing or spinning icon signals immediate importance or interactivity.

4. Motion in Games: Enhancing Engagement and User Experience

a. The importance of motion for gameplay feedback and immersion

In gaming, motion provides essential feedback—visual cues that inform players about successful actions, hazards, or new objectives. Animations such as recoil effects, character movements, or environmental changes deepen immersion. They make gameplay feel responsive and natural, encouraging players to stay engaged.

b. Examples of motion-driven mechanics in popular games

Mechanics like animated jump cues, motion-based controls, or dynamic camera shifts exemplify how motion enhances gameplay. For example, in platformers, animated indicators help players time their jumps, while in racing games, motion blur and speed lines amplify the sensation of velocity.

5. The Intersection of Motion and User Interface Design

a. How motion improves usability and navigation in games and ads

Properly integrated motion simplifies navigation by providing visual feedback—such as highlighting buttons, smooth scrolling, or animated icons—that guides user actions. For example, a bouncing arrow indicating a next step or a flashing notification draws focus without overwhelming the user.

b. Techniques for balancing motion to avoid distraction or fatigue

Designers must calibrate motion’s timing, speed, and intensity to enhance clarity without causing fatigue. Using principles like the Gestalt Theory or motion pacing ensures that motion complements content. Subtle, consistent animations are more sustainable over long interactions than rapid, flashing effects.

8. Designing Effective Motion: Principles and Best Practices

a. Timing, pacing, and intensity considerations

Effective motion relies on deliberate timing—animations shouldn’t be too fast or too slow. Pacing should match the content’s purpose, whether creating excitement or guiding attention gently. Overly intense motion risks distraction, while too subtle may be ineffective.

b. Ensuring motion complements content rather than overwhelms it

Balance is key: motion should enhance, not detract. Using motion sparingly and in harmony with static elements ensures a cohesive experience. For instance, synchronized animations with audio cues can reinforce messaging without causing sensory overload.
